Efficiency Analysis Of Dual-layer Spectral Detector CT Iodine Concentration Value Related Parameters In Diagnosis Of Regional Lymph Node Metastasis Of Gastric Adenocarcinoma

Objective: To compare the tumor pathological characteristics and spectral CT quantitative parameters between patients with and without regional lymph node metastasis of gastric adenocarcinoma.To obtain quantitative parameters related to spectral CT iodine concentration(IC)values based on gastric cancer lesions and lymph nodes,and to explore their diagnostic efficacy in evaluating regional lymph node metastasis of gastric adenocarcinoma,aiming to find quantitative indicators with higher diagnostic efficacy.Methods: The clinical data and CT images of 55 patients with gastric adenocarcinoma diagnosed by pathology from June 2021 to June 2022 were collected retrospectively at Shengjing Hospital of China Medical University.Patients were divided into metastatic lymph node lesion group(32 cases)and non-metastatic lymph node lesion group(23 cases)according to whether there were metastatic lymph nodes in all the lymph nodes examined in the pathological results.Then lymph nodes were taken as the research object,and all lymph nodes were divided into the metastatic lymph node group(25 lymph nodes)and the non?metastatic lymph node group(27 lymph nodes)according to the nature of lymph nodes recorded in the pathological report.For early gastric cancer without significant thickening or bulging of the gastric wall,a region of interest(ROI)was delineated at the site where the enhancement of the lesion was most obvious.For advanced gastric cancer,the location of ROI was determined according to Borrmann typing,and the ROI was automatically matched to the iodine density map in arterial and venous phases.The IC values and normalized IC(n IC)values of gastric cancer lesions and lymph nodes in the arterial and venous phases(ICa and ICp,n ICa and n ICp)were obtained.The difference of IC and n IC values between arterial and venous phases(?IC and ? n IC)were calculated,and the arterial enhancement fraction(AEF,ratio of ICa and ICp of lymph nodes)was calculated.The chi-square test was used to compare the enumeration data of the two groups;Student′s t test or Mann?Whitney U test was used to compare the differences of quantitative parameters between the two groups.The parameters with statistical differences were analyzed by the receiver operating characteristic(ROC)curve to obtain the diagnostic efficacy of each parameter in evaluating lymph node metastasis of gastric cancer,and the Z test was used to compare the area under the curve(AUC)of each parameter.Results: 1.There were statistical differences in the differentiation degree,T stage and Borrmann classification between the metastatic lymph node lesion group and the non-metastatic lymph node lesion group(all P <0.05).And there was no statistically significant difference in gender,age and Lauren typing between the two groups(all P>0.05).2.The ICp,n ICp,?IC and ?n IC of the lymph node metastatic lesion group were higher than those of the lymph node non?metastatic lesion group(all P<0.05).The AUC were 0.738,0.746,0.811 and 0.821.3.There were significant differences in AUC between ICp and ?IC,?n IC(Z=2.41,3.29,P=0.016,0.001),and between n ICp and ?IC,?n IC(Z=2.10,3.09,P=0.036,0.002)in gastric cancer lesions.4.The short diameter,ICa,n ICa and AEF values of lymph nodes in the metastatic lymph node group were higher than those in the non?metastatic lymph node group(all P< 0.05).The AUC were 0.821,0.832,0.734 and 0.863.5.There were statistically significant differences in AUC between n ICa and ICa,AEF(Z=2.09,2.41,P=0.037,0.016)in lymph nodes.Conclusion: 1.According to Borrmann classification,the ROI delineation position of gastric adenocarcinoma lesions was determined to obtain IC value related indicators of spectral CT iodine concentration maps,which can be used for quantitative evaluation of gastric adenocarcinoma lesions hemodynamics.Among them,values?IC and ?n IC are more effective than other quantitative parameters in the diagnosis of lymph node metastasis.Detailed information such as the group,number of lymph nodes to be examined,length and diameter of lymph nodes were compared between the lymph nodes in the gastric cancer region on CT images and those submitted for pathological examination,and the lymph nodes with the longest length and diameter were included in the study to improve the accuracy of lymph node matching.On this basis,quantitative indexes of IC value of lymph nodes were obtained,among which AEF value had the highest diagnostic efficacy in the diagnosis of lymph node metastasis.
